
A recent forum discussion highlights a significant shift among traders, with an increasing focus on risk management as a priority over merely chasing profits. This evolving perspective seems to stem from lessons learned over years of trading experience and reflects a growing maturity in the trading community.
Participants engaged in an eye-opening discussion, emphasizing the importance of assessing risk first. One remark stated,
"Risk management > chasing profits." Many traders shared that prioritizing capital preservation over quick wins has led to a more measured approach.
"If I could go back, I would stake all my assets since 2015." This comment underscores a sentiment prevalent among traders: the realization that early and consistent investment strategies often pay off better in the long run.
Another key theme from the discussion was the notable transition towards viewing every trade through a lens of risk rather than potential gains.
"Viewing every trade through risk first, not potential profit, has changed everything for me." This outlook encourages traders to operate with a more defensive mindset, significantly reducing stress and enhancing decision-making.
